About Fifteen Mile Creek Campsite

The Fifteen Mile Creek Campground is located at Mile 140 on the C&O Canal Towpath, in the town of Little Orleans upstream of Hancock and downstream of Paw Paw, WV, on the Maryland side of the of the Potomac River. The campsites are drive-in, large enough to park a small fifth wheel/travel trailer/RV/pop-out with a 20' ft. maximum. Alcoholic beverages are prohibited.

Number of accommodations: 10

Location Fifteen Mile Creek Campsite

Address:
142 W. Potomac St.
Williamsport, MD, 21795
United States

Highway access

The campground is accessible via I-68, with Exit 68 leading to Orleans Rd, which connects to High Germany Rd.

Latitude & Longitude: 39.6247 / -78.3848

Elevation: 133 feet
